Southampton are close to finalising a double deal with Manchester City for young prospects, winger Sam Edozie and full-back Juan Larios.
Southampton, who appointed City’s former head of youth recruitment Joe Shields as their new head of senior recruitment this summer, have already signed two promising prospects from the Etihad club in this window.
Goalkeeper Gavin Bazunu and midfielder Romeo Lavia have quickly established themselves as starters in Ralph Hasenhuttl’s team, but it seems their dealings with City this transfer window may not yet be complete.
According to Adrian Kajumba For Mail online, Samuel Edozie could join Southampton before the summer transfer deadline closes tomorrow. The deal is getting closer to happening.
Saints are said to be hopeful of getting it over the line before Thursday night’s deadline, Edozie only has a year left on his contract and the fee is likely to be around £2 million mark although there are sure to be add ons.
However Edozie might not be the only City starlet moving South, Saints are also said to be in talks with 18 year old Juan Larios, the Spanish left back is another highly rated by Shields and moved to City two years ago from Barcelona U18’s.
It remains to be seen whether Southampton manage to sign both Edozie and Larios from the Premier League champions in the coming hours.
